Veranda Pouring in Denver, CO
Veranda pouring services involve the preparation and pouring of concrete foundations for outdoor verandas, patios, or decks. This process typically includes site preparation, form setting, and the careful pouring and finishing of concrete to create a durable, level surface. Homeowners often request this service for new construction projects, additions to existing structures, or to replace outdated or damaged outdoor surfaces. It’s important for property owners to understand the scope of work involved, including the need for proper site grading, reinforcement, and finishing techniques to ensure the longevity and stability of the veranda.
Before requesting veranda pouring services, property owners should consider the specific dimensions and design of the desired outdoor space, as well as any local building codes or permit requirements. Clarifying the intended use of the veranda, such as seating, dining, or decorative purposes, can help determine the appropriate materials and thickness of the concrete. Additionally, understanding the drainage needs and soil conditions of the property can influence the foundation preparation process, ensuring the finished veranda is both functional and long-lasting.

Common Veranda Pouring Jobs
Concrete pouring - foundational work for patios, walkways, and other outdoor spaces.
Stamped concrete - decorative pouring that adds texture and pattern to driveways and porches.
Slab pouring - creating level surfaces for outdoor kitchens, seating areas, or storage sheds.
Retaining wall pouring - building sturdy bases for landscape walls and terraced gardens.
Foundation pouring - essential for new construction or foundation repairs on residential properties.
Step and stair pouring - installing durable steps for safe and attractive entryways.
